10 Essential Data Schema Examples for Effective Database Design

This title could be clearer and more informative.Try out Clickbait Shieldfor free (5 uses left this month).

An overview of ten foundational data schema types and related practices for database design: relational, star, snowflake, hierarchical, flat, and network models, plus schema validation, data governance, and data cataloging. Each model is explained with its use cases, trade-offs, and performance characteristics. The post also promotes Decube, a data observability platform, as a tool to complement these schema strategies through automated metadata management, real-time monitoring, and anomaly detection.

17m read timeFrom decube.io
Post cover image
Table of contents
IntroductionDecube: Elevate Database Design with Comprehensive Data ObservabilityRelational Model: Structuring Data for Efficient Access and ManagementStar Schema: Optimizing Data Warehousing for Performance and SimplicitySnowflake Schema: Enhancing Data Normalization and Query EfficiencyHierarchical Model: Structuring Data in a Tree-Like Format for ClarityFlat Model: Simplifying Data Storage with Single Table StructuresNetwork Model: Facilitating Complex Relationships in Data StructuresSchema Validation: Ensuring Data Integrity and Compliance in DesignData Governance: Establishing Policies for Effective Schema ManagementData Cataloging: Organizing and Managing Data Assets for Better AccessConclusionFrequently Asked QuestionsList of Sources

Sort: